What is the model positioning of the Infiniti ESQ?
2 Answers
The model positioning of the Infiniti ESQ is a compact SUV. Its body dimensions are: length 4170mm, width 1770mm, height 1570mm, wheelbase 2530mm, minimum ground clearance 150mm, and curb weight 1245kg. The Infiniti ESQ is equipped with a 2.0T inline 4-cylinder turbocharged engine, delivering a maximum horsepower of 116PS, maximum torque of 154Nm, and maximum power of 85kW. The front suspension features a MacPherson strut independent suspension, while the rear suspension uses a torsion beam non-independent suspension. The drivetrain configuration is front-engine, front-wheel drive.
Speaking of the Infiniti ESQ, I've driven this car a few times and feel its positioning is quite clear—it's a compact luxury SUV specifically designed for young urban demographics. With a petite body length of around 4 meters, parking and turning are exceptionally agile, especially in congested cities like Beijing and Shanghai, where driving it feels effortless. The interior features leather and soft materials, giving it a somewhat upscale vibe, though it doesn’t quite match top-tier luxury vehicles. Under the hood, the 1.6T engine provides ample power for daily commutes, and fuel consumption is kept at around 8L/100km, making it relatively economical. Priced at approximately 300,000 yuan when new, it served as an entry-level option in the Infiniti lineup. Its target market was precise: attracting white-collar professionals or young couples in their twenties who desired brand prestige without breaking the bank. Although discontinued, its positioning was undeniably successful. Compared to other compact SUVs like the Audi Q2, the ESQ stood out with its bold design elements, such as the exaggerated headlights, which always turned heads. However, the trunk space is limited at about 330 liters, making it slightly impractical for large items—thus, its utility is somewhat confined to daily city life and weekend getaways. Overall, it effectively filled the gap for an affordable, compact luxury vehicle.
